Abstract

This utility model discloses a wireless mouse and charge mouse pad, characterized in that the construction is simple, the charging mode is flexible and easy and the rechargeable battery of the mouse can be charged during the application, and containing a wireless mouse, rechargeable battery, voltage stabilizing circuit and charge mouse pad. The rechargeable battery and voltage stabilizing circuit are mounted in the wireless mouse. The input terminal of the voltage stabilizing circuit is connected with the contact on the bottom of the wireless mouse and output terminal connected with the positive and negative poles of the rechargeable battery. The wireless mouse is placed on the charge mouse pad with LV power electrode which is connected with the LV power supply in the principal computer via wires and the common serial bus interface of the principal computer. This utility model is suitable for all types of wireless mouse powered by rechargeable battery.

Description

Wireless mouse and charging mouse pad
Technical field:
The utility model relates to the computer peripheral technical field, and specifically, it is a kind of wireless mouse and charging mouse pad.
Background technology:
Along with the appearance of WINDOWS operating system, mouse has become one of indispensable computer peripheral, and it also makes work efficiency obtain the raising of highly significant when bringing great convenience to the user.Therefore, from the mechanical mouse to the optical mouse, from the wire mouse to the wireless mouse, since mouse occurred, new technology, the new product of relevant mouse aspect were just constantly brought forth new ideas, are come out.Because wireless mouse does not have the constraint of cable, use more flexible, so it more is subjected to people's favor.At present, the power issue major part of wireless mouse utilizes rechargeable battery to solve, as Chinese patent 03272613.9 disclosed intelligent charging mouse, be on the basic structure of mouse, rechargeable battery is installed in the mouse, be provided with mouse block again in addition, be used for, and set up in order to judge the circuit such as controller of charged battery voltage height to the rechargeable battery charging.Though it has realized the wireless penetration of mouse, the increase of other accessories can bring a lot of inconvenience to the user equally.
Summary of the invention:
The utility model is the technological improvement to existing wireless mouse, and its purpose just provides a kind of wireless mouse and charging mouse pad that just can charge to rechargeable battery in the wireless mouse use.
The purpose of this utility model is to realize like this, wireless mouse and charging mouse pad comprise wireless mouse, rechargeable battery, mu balanced circuit and charging mouse pad, rechargeable battery (5) is housed in the wireless mouse (4), it is characterized in that: mu balanced circuit (6) is installed in the wireless mouse (4), the input end of mu balanced circuit (6) is connected on the contact (1) and contact (8) that is arranged on wireless mouse (4) bottom surface, output terminal is connected on the both positive and negative polarity of rechargeable battery (5), wireless mouse (4) is placed on the charging mouse pad that is provided with low-tension supply electrode (3) and electrode (7), electrode (3) and electrode (7) are inlaid on the substrate (9), and utilizing lead (2) and main frame USB (universal serial bus) to be connected on the interior low-tension supply of main frame, the width of substrate para tape (10) is greater than the diameter of contact (1) or contact (8) between electrode (3) and the electrode (7).
Compared with prior art, the utility model need not to be equipped with special-purpose charger, does not also need to change rechargeable battery, and charging mouse pad low-tension supply direct with lead and in the main frame connects, just can charge to battery in the use, charging modes is simple, convenient.

Embodiment:
The utility model can be changed a social system on the basis of existing wireless mouse, and except that power unit, other structures of wireless mouse and principle of work and prior art are identical.Shown in accompanying drawing 1, accompanying drawing 2, accompanying drawing 4, rechargeable battery 5 and mu balanced circuit 6 are installed in the mouse 4; Mu balanced circuit 6 by diode W, voltage stabilizing diode N, capacitor C and resistance R constitute belongs to prior art; The input end of mu balanced circuit 6 is connected on the contact 1 and contact 8 that is arranged on wireless mouse 4 bottom surfaces, and output terminal is connected on the both positive and negative polarity of rechargeable battery 5; The good materials of electric conductivity such as contact 1 and contact 8 available copper or platinum are made, and a little more than the baseplane of wireless mouse 4, to guarantee good contact the with charging mouse pad electrode.The charging mouse pad substrate 9 can make with insulating material such as plastics, electrode 3 and the surface of electrode 7, the conducting surface that promptly directly contacts with contact 8 with contact 1, should adopt material to make, the cloth-like material that becomes as conductive paper, conductive coating, aluminium foil or with metal wire knitted etc. with excellent conductive performance; Electrode 3 and electrode 7 should embed in the substrate 9, the back side and substrate 9 strong bond, and two cube electrodes 3 and 7 upper surface and substrate para tape 10 should form a smooth plane, to guarantee that wireless mouse 4 slides in the above.Shown in the accompanying drawing 3, the width of substrate para tape 10 is greater than contact 1 or contact 8 diameters, the generation of short circuit phenomenon between electrode 3 and the electrode 7 when preventing that mouse from sliding; Two power supply contacts 11 and 12 can be set on the angle of charging mouse pad, lead 2 one ends are connected on power supply contact 11 and 12, the other end utilizes the computer universal serial bus interface to be connected on the interior low-tension supply of main frame, in addition, also can use other low-tension supplies, magnitude of voltage is generally about 3.4 volts.During work, wireless mouse 4 is placed on the charging mouse pad, and contact 1 contacts with electrode 7 with electrode 3 respectively with contact 8, after mu balanced circuit 6 voltage stabilizings, be the rechargeable battery charging, use for wireless mouse 4, thereby reach when using mouse, be rechargeable battery charging purpose.
